<p>A <b>prefix code</b> is a type of <a href="page.php?w=code">code</a> system distinguished by its possession of the <b>prefix property</b>, which requires that there is no whole <a href="page.php?w=Code_word_%28communication%29">code word</a> in the system that is a <a href="page.php?w=prefix_%28computer_science%29">prefix</a> (initial segment) of any other code word in the system. It is trivially true for fixed-length codes, so only a point of consideration for <a href="page.php?w=variable-length_code">variable-length codes</a>.</p>
